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(191)

Side by Side Diff: LayoutTests/fast/events/drag-display-none-element.html

Issue 16599003: :hover style not applied on hover if its display property is different from original style's (Closed) Base URL: https://chromium.googlesource.com/chromium/blink.git@master
Patch Set: Patch (fixed test that was expected to fail and is now passing) Created 7 years, 6 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View unified diff | Download patch
OLDNEW
1 <!DOCTYPE html> 1 <!DOCTYPE html>
2 <html> 2 <html>
3 <head> 3 <head>
4 <style> 4 <style>
5 #dragme:-webkit-drag 5 #dragme:-webkit-drag
6 { 6 {
7 display: none; 7 display: none;
8 } 8 }
9 </style> 9 </style>
10 <script> 10 <script>
11 function runTest() 11 function runTest()
12 { 12 {
13 var dragme = document.getElementById('dragme'); 13 var dragme = document.getElementById('dragme');
14 dragme.addEventListener('dragend', function () { 14 dragme.addEventListener('dragend', function () {
15 if (window.testRunner) 15 if (window.testRunner)
16 testRunner.notifyDone(); 16 testRunner.notifyDone();
17 document.getElementById('console').appendChild(document.createTextNode(' PASS')); 17 document.getElementById('console').appendChild(document.createTextNode(' PASS'));
18 dragme.style.display = "none";
18 }); 19 });
19 20
20 if (!window.testRunner) 21 if (!window.testRunner)
21 return; 22 return;
22 23
23 testRunner.waitUntilDone(); 24 testRunner.waitUntilDone();
24 testRunner.dumpAsText(); 25 testRunner.dumpAsText();
25 26
26 eventSender.mouseMoveTo(dragme.offsetLeft + dragme.offsetWidth / 2, dragme.o ffsetTop + dragme.offsetHeight / 2); 27 eventSender.mouseMoveTo(dragme.offsetLeft + dragme.offsetWidth / 2, dragme.o ffsetTop + dragme.offsetHeight / 2);
27 eventSender.mouseDown(); 28 eventSender.mouseDown();
28 eventSender.leapForward(100); 29 eventSender.leapForward(100);
29 eventSender.mouseMoveTo(0, 0); 30 eventSender.mouseMoveTo(0, 0);
30 eventSender.mouseUp(); 31 eventSender.mouseUp();
31 } 32 }
32 window.addEventListener('load', runTest); 33 window.addEventListener('load', runTest);
33 </script> 34 </script>
34 </head> 35 </head>
35 <body> 36 <body>
36 <div id="dragme" draggable="true">To test, try dragging this div around. It shou ldn't crash, and PASS should appear below when you end the drag.</div> 37 <div id="dragme" draggable="true">To test, try dragging this div around. It shou ldn't crash, the div should disappear and PASS should appear.</div>
37 <div id="console"></div> 38 <div id="console"></div>
38 </body> 39 </body>
39 </html> 40 </html>
OLDNEW

Powered by Google App Engine
This is Rietveld 408576698